Three Kings Parade in Castellbell i el Vilar held without horses due to frost risk

The company responsible for the animals decided to prioritize their welfare following adverse weather forecasts and freezing conditions.

The Three Kings walked through Castellbell i el Vilar on January 5, after the transport company decided to withdraw the horses due to the risk of frost and intense cold.

The traditional parade of Their Majesties in Castellbell i el Vilar surprised many residents yesterday, as the animals usually transporting Melchior, Gaspar, and Balthazar did not participate in the procession.

"The fact that there were no horses during this year's parade was solely due to a decision by the responsible company."

Amics de la Cavalcada de Reis de Castellbell i el Vilar · Organizing Association
According to the organizers, the animal owners determined that “the weather forecasts and the risk of frost could endanger the welfare of the animals”. This decision was made to ensure the safety of the horses.
Despite the absence of the animals, the magic was present. The Three Kings walked through the streets of the Bages municipality, spreading joy and warmth among attendees, accompanied by low-intensity fireworks.
